Logan Paul Files Urgent Injunction Against Heritage Auctions Over MJ-Signed Court

BREAKING: WWE star and social media influencer Logan Paul has filed an urgent injunction against Heritage Auctions in a Texas district court, citing serious authenticity concerns over a piece of Michael Jordan-signed flooring he won at auction. The suit, filed on October 5, 2023, raises critical questions about the legitimacy of the $562,555.42 item, which is marketed as a significant piece of basketball history.

According to court records, Paul claims he was denied the opportunity to verify the floor’s authenticity before being pressured to pay for the item, originally due on September 25. Paul asserts that Heritage warned him he would lose rights to the floor if he missed the payment deadline. This development has sent shockwaves through the collectibles community, where authenticity is paramount.

Paul’s attorney, Josh Bernstein of Akerman LLP, has sought a temporary restraining order (TRO), which was granted earlier today. A court hearing for the temporary injunction is scheduled for October 9. Bernstein emphasized the importance of authenticity, stating,

“Collectors like Logan deserve, and are entitled to, proof of authenticity that holds up under scrutiny and addresses glaring holes and inconsistencies.”

The auction house advertised the floor as “the ultimate Michael Jordan display piece,” claiming it is an 8’x8′ section of the “1994-98 United Center Original Game Used Court.” The piece is signed by Jordan and features inscriptions like “Air Jordan” and “6X Finals MVP.” Heritage described the flooring as “hallowed by three World Championships” and a vital part of the arena’s history, used during the Bulls’ legendary seasons.

However, Paul’s injunction contends that the condition of the court does not align with the specifications of the original flooring from the 1995-1998 period. The document cites discrepancies with the Bulls logo and other details that raise red flags about the item’s provenance. Paul alleges that Heritage failed to provide documentation confirming the court’s authenticity, despite the auction house’s claims.

A spokesperson for Heritage Auctions responded, asserting that they stand behind the items sold at auction. They stated, “We stand behind every item that we sell,” emphasizing that the floor was acquired directly from the Chicago Bulls and asserting their confidence in its authenticity. The auction house noted that they made allowances for Paul to inspect the item in person, contrary to his claims.
